Money Matters 💸 Free lunchtime money information sessions for women

In March 2026, Women’s Health East hosted three free lunchtime webinars designed to help women and gender diverse people feel more confident managing money.

With rising costs across housing, groceries and utilities, financial pressure is real. The sessions offered practical, easy-to-understand guidance delivered in partnership with an accredited financial counsellor.

 

Three consecutive Wednesday lunchtime sessions were held. Download the Fact Sheets below

 

11 March – Combatting the Cost of Living

18 March – Maximise your Super & Insurance

25 March – Relationships & Money
